祁南矿10114工作面煤层注水防尘效果研究

【摘要】:矿井粉尘的防治对于煤矿的安全生产有着极其重要的意义。矿井的粉尘灾害一直是困扰煤矿安全生产的重要的难题。由于吸入粉尘所引起的尘肺病也成为影响煤矿工人身心健康的一大隐患。在这样严峻的形式下,加强对粉尘灾害的防治力度,努力减小粉尘灾害对煤矿安全生产和工人身心健康的危害已经成为势在必行的举措。 煤层注水是防治矿井粉尘灾害的行之有效的方法。它预先在煤体内打注水钻孔,在将压力水引入钻孔内,使得煤体事先得到湿润,并且改变了煤体的物理力学性质,使采动时煤体原来的脆性破碎变成塑性变形,从源头上控制了煤尘的产生。 本文通过对煤层注水机理的研究、煤层注水的降尘原理的研究以及影响煤层注水相关因素的研究,并结合淮北矿业集团祁南矿10114工作面的实际注水情况,对煤层注水进行了系统的研究。 本文在理论分析的指导下,对煤层注水前相关基础参数的测定、煤层注水参数的确定以及注水实施的相关措施进行了详细的阐述。通过煤层注水措施实施前后的工作面粉尘浓度的对比,可以很明显的发现煤层注水可以有效的控制工作面的粉尘浓度,起到非常好的降尘效果。同时,对煤矿的安全生产也有很重要的理论和实践意义。
[Abstract]:The prevention and cure of mine dust is of great significance to the safety production of coal mine. Mine dust disaster has been an important problem puzzling coal mine safety production. Pneumoconiosis caused by dust inhalation has also become a hidden danger to coal miners' physical and mental health. In such a severe situation, it is imperative to strengthen the prevention and control of dust disasters and to reduce the harm of dust disasters to the safety of coal mine production and workers' physical and mental health. Coal seam water injection is an effective method to prevent mine dust disaster. It pre-drilled water injection into the coal body, introduced pressure water into the borehole, made the coal body wetted in advance, and changed the physical and mechanical properties of the coal body, so that the original brittle breakage of the coal body became plastic deformation during mining. The coal dust was controlled from the source. In this paper, the mechanism of coal seam water injection, the dust control principle of coal seam water injection and the related factors affecting coal seam water injection are studied, and the actual water injection situation of 10114 working face of Qinan Coal Mine of Huaibei Mining Group is combined. A systematic study of coal seam water injection is carried out. Under the guidance of theoretical analysis, this paper expounds in detail the determination of basic parameters before water injection in coal seam, the determination of water injection parameters in coal seam and the relevant measures for water injection. Through the coal seam water injection measures before and after the dust concentration contrast, it can be found that coal seam injection can effectively control the face dust concentration, play a very good dust reduction effect. At the same time, the coal mine safety production also has the very important theory and the practice significance.
